Ulzana's Raid (1990x8)


Fecha de emisión: Jul 08, 1990

In 1954, Burt Lancaster played an American Indian in a psychological western called Apache, directed by Robert Aldrich. Eighteen years later, Lancaster appeared in another western by Aldrich which also dealt with the Apaches: Ulzana’s Raid. Apache had been made when the US cinema was re-evaluating its view of the American Indian, who in the bad old days of cowboy films had been generally portrayed as a villainous savage prone to the most hideous extremes of cruelty and violence. Ulzana’s Raid was made at the neight of the Vietnam war, and uses the American Indian for very different ends. As with Soldier Blue and Chato’s Land, Ulzana’s Raid depicts the west as a battleground between white people who basically had no business beig there and savage Indians prone to the most hideous extremes of cruelty and violence. By going to war with those they believe are ‘savages’, the 'civilized’ people in each film turn out to be exactly like them.
